// REVOKE STMT
// revoke privilege from some user, this is an administrator operation.
// REVOKE privilege[(col1,col2...)] [, privilege] ON db.tbl FROM user_identity [ROLE 'role'];
// REVOKE privilege [, privilege] ON resource 'resource' FROM user_identity [ROLE 'role'];
// REVOKE role [, role] FROM user_identity

    @Override
    public void analyze(Analyzer analyzer) throws AnalysisException {
        if (Config.access_controller_type.equalsIgnoreCase("ranger-doris")) {
            throw new AnalysisException("Revoke is prohibited when Ranger is enabled.");
        }

        if (userIdent != null) {
            userIdent.analyze();
        } else {
            FeNameFormat.checkRoleName(role, false /* can not be superuser */, "Can not revoke from role");
        }

        if (tblPattern != null) {
            tblPattern.analyze(analyzer);
        } else if (resourcePattern != null) {
            resourcePattern.analyze();
        } else if (workloadGroupPattern != null) {
            workloadGroupPattern.analyze();
        } else if (roles != null) {
            for (int i = 0; i < roles.size(); i++) {
                String originalRoleName = roles.get(i);
                FeNameFormat.checkRoleName(originalRoleName, true /* can be admin */, "Can not revoke role");
            }
        }
        if (!CollectionUtils.isEmpty(accessPrivileges)) {
            GrantStmt.checkAccessPrivileges(accessPrivileges);

            for (AccessPrivilegeWithCols accessPrivilegeWithCols : accessPrivileges) {
                accessPrivilegeWithCols.transferAccessPrivilegeToDoris(privileges, colPrivileges, tblPattern);
            }
        }
        if (CollectionUtils.isEmpty(privileges) && CollectionUtils.isEmpty(roles) && MapUtils.isEmpty(colPrivileges)) {
            throw new AnalysisException("No privileges or roles in revoke statement.");
        }

        // Revoke operation obey the same rule as Grant operation. reuse the same method
        if (tblPattern != null) {
            GrantStmt.checkTablePrivileges(privileges, tblPattern, colPrivileges);
        } else if (resourcePattern != null) {
            PrivBitSet.convertResourcePrivToCloudPriv(resourcePattern, privileges);
            GrantStmt.checkResourcePrivileges(privileges, resourcePattern);
        } else if (workloadGroupPattern != null) {
            GrantStmt.checkWorkloadGroupPrivileges(privileges, workloadGroupPattern);
        } else if (roles != null) {
            GrantStmt.checkRolePrivileges();
            if (roles.stream().map(String::toLowerCase).collect(Collectors.toList()).contains("admin")
                    && userIdent.isAdminUser()) {
                ErrorReport.reportAnalysisException("Unsupported operation");
            }
        }
    }
